
网站设计技术可行性分析是确保网站项目成功实施的重要环节。它主要评估在现有的技术条件下,是否能够实现网站设计所提出的各项功能和性能要求。通过对技术可行性的深入分析,可以提前发现潜在的技术风险,为项目的顺利推进提供有力保障。

要考虑网站的架构设计。一个合理的网站架构能够提高用户体验,便于信息的组织和管理。例如,采用分层架构可以将业务逻辑、数据访问和表示层分离,使得代码结构清晰,易于维护和扩展。要根据网站的功能需求确定合适的数据库管理系统。对于数据量较大、查询复杂的网站,关系型数据库如 MySQL、Oracle 可能是较好的选择;而对于一些简单的数据存储和展示需求,非关系型数据库如 MongoDB 则更为灵活。
技术选型是关键。需要综合考虑多种因素,如技术的成熟度、性能、成本等。例如,在选择前端开发技术时,HTML5、CSS3 和 JavaScript 是目前广泛应用的标准技术,它们具有良好的兼容性和性能。对于后端开发,流行的编程语言如 Java、Python(Django、Flask)、Node.js 等都有各自的优势。Java 具有强大的企业级开发能力,Python 则以简洁高效著称,Node.js 擅长处理高并发的网络应用。
要评估网站的性能要求。包括响应速度、并发处理能力等。通过性能测试工具如 JMeter、GTmetrix 等,可以模拟不同的用户场景,对网站进行性能测试。如果网站需要支持大量用户同时在线,就需要采用分布式架构、缓存技术等来提高系统的并发处理能力。例如,使用 Redis 作为缓存服务器,可以将频繁读取的数据缓存起来,减少数据库的压力,提高网站的响应速度。
安全也是不容忽视的重要方面。网站需要采取一系列的安全措施来保护用户数据和系统的安全。例如,使用 HTTPS 协议进行数据传输加密,防止数据在传输过程中被窃取或篡改。对用户输入进行严格的验证和过滤,防止 SQL 注入、XSS 攻击等安全漏洞。定期进行安全漏洞扫描和修复,确保网站的安全性始终处于良好状态。
在技术可行性分析过程中,还需要考虑团队的技术能力。如果团队成员对所选用的技术栈不熟悉,可能会导致开发进度延迟、质量下降等问题。因此,要确保团队成员具备相关的技术经验和技能,或者能够通过培训快速掌握所需技术。
要制定详细的技术实施计划。明确各个阶段的任务、时间节点和责任人,确保项目能够按照计划有序进行。要预留一定的时间用于技术测试和优化,及时解决可能出现的技术问题。
网站设计技术可行性分析是一个全面、系统的过程。通过对网站架构、技术选型、性能、安全等方面的深入分析,结合团队技术能力和实施计划,可以为网站项目的成功实施提供坚实的技术保障。只有在技术上可行,才能确保网站能够满足用户需求,实现预期的业务目标。
本文由作者笔名:优维 于 2026-02-08 09:00:01发表在本站,原创文章,禁止转载,文章内容仅供娱乐参考,不能盲信。
本文链接: http://www.nxvc.vip/wen/3151.html